Output e902a5e4ca108c19718dc21e5757dc9f41c8ef58965ebae6080d07c87c684086:17

value
1058000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ef1b31c18a4d607dd59ec44d3130931a1e27f29f OP_EQUAL
address
3PVHztUyZjhYJDXXoR9mDZL4d3P9V8or3N
transaction
e902a5e4ca108c19718dc21e5757dc9f41c8ef58965ebae6080d07c87c684086
spent
true